Synopsis: CHRISSIE and CECE play a con game with strangers to put a roof over their heads while fantasizing about their dream apartment. When Chrissie meets DAVID, a funny, genuine guy who works his way into her heart, she falls for him and must decide whether to confess the real circumstances of her life or continue her lie at all costs. Even at the cost of someone's life.
